AMA News Posted April 7, 2010 Report Share Posted April 7, 2010 The sanitation truck driver who ran into the back of a group of motorcyclists stopped at a stoplight in Phoenix on March 25--killing four of them and injuring five others--has been arrested on suspicion of being under the influence of methamphetamine at the time of the crash, the American Motorcyclist Association (AMA) reportsMore...
